    Miyoko’s Vegan Oatmilk Butter is Cultured in Two Spreadable Flavors

    0
    By Alisa Fleming on April 23, 2020 Dairy-Free Butter Reviews (Spreads, Sticks & Oils), Product Reviews

    Her European Style Cultured Vegan Butter is already the best selling butter alternative on the market, but Miyoko can’t resist spreading more plant-based love around. Miyoko’s Vegan Oatmilk Butter is now available in tubs and is made without dairy and nuts!

    Miyoko's Oatmilk Vegan Butter - cultured dairy-free butter alternative made with oat milk. We have ingredients, ratings, reviews, and more.

    Miyoko’s Vegan Oatmilk Butter is Cultured in Two Spreadable Flavors

    You might have noticed that the two varieties look slightly different. Miyoko’s multi-purpose Hint of Salt Oatmilk Butter is being sold in a larger 12-ounce tub, while the flavorful Garlic Parm is available in 7-ounce tubs.

    Hint of Salt

    Miyoko's Oatmilk Vegan Butter - cultured dairy-free butter alternative made with oat milk. We have ingredients, ratings, reviews, and more.Ingredients: organic sunflower oil, organic cultured whole grain oat milk (filtered water, cultured organic oats), organic coconut oil, organic sunflower lecithin, sea salt, organic cultured sugar, lactic acid, natural flavors derived from oregano, flaxseed and plums.*

    Nutrition (per 1 tablespoon): 80 calories, 9g fat, 1g carbs, 0g fiber, 0g sugars, 0g protein.*

    Garlic Parm

    Miyoko's Oatmilk Vegan Butter - cultured dairy-free butter alternative made with oat milk. We have ingredients, ratings, reviews, and more.Ingredients: organic sunflower oil, organic cultured whole grain oat milk (filtered water, cultured organic oats), organic coconut oil, organic garlic, nutritional yeast, organic sunflower lecithin, sea salt, organic cultured sugar, organic parsley, lactic acid, natural flavors derived from oregano, flaxseed and plums.*

    Nutrition (per 1 tablespoon): 80 calories, 9g fat, 1g carbs, 0g fiber, 0g sugars, 0g protein.*

    More Facts on Miyoko’s Vegan Oatmilk Butter

    Price: $5.99 per tub.

    Availability: Miyoko’s Vegan Oatmilk Butter is launching in Whole Foods stores in the U.S., with further store distribution expected later in the year. It’s also available to purchase online direct from the Miyoko’s website (below).

    Certifications: Miyoko’s Vegan Oatmilk Butter is Certified Organic.

    Dietary Notes: By ingredients, Miyoko’s Vegan Oatmilk Butter is dairy-free / non-dairy, egg-free, gluten-free, nut-free, peanut-free, soy-free, vegan, and vegetarian.*

    For More Product Information: Visit the Miyoko’s website at miyokos.com.

    I left the Oat Milk hint of Sea Salt vegan butter out over night and now it’s liquid. Should I return it, is it suppose to do that? Within expiration date.

    Avatar for Bertha Ansley
    Bertha Ansley

    Response from Go Dairy Free

    It is supposed to be kept refrigerated. It is made with coconut oil, which will liquefy at warmer room temperatures. Margarines contain hydrogenated oils that are more heat stable, which is why they soften and melt at higher temperatures.
